How to Convert US Cups to Liters

To convert us cups to liters, use the following formula:

L = cup (US) × 0.2365882365

Example: 1 cup (US) = 0.2365882365 L

For example, 5 cup (US) = 1.182941183 L, 10 cup (US) = 2.365882365 L, and 100 cup (US) = 23.65882365 L. For larger values, 1000 cup (US) = 236.5882365 L. Conversely, 1 L = 4.226752838 cup (US). Our calculator above performs this conversion instantly with full precision — no rounding errors.

What is a US Cup?

The US cup is a unit of volume in the US customary system. One custom cup is equal to 8 US fluid ounces or approximately 236.6 milliliters.

Cups are the standard measure for cooking and baking recipes in the United States. Note that metric cups (250ml) differ slightly.

What is a Liter?

The liter (L or l) is a metric unit of volume equal to 1 cubic decimeter (1,000 cubic centimeters). It is accepted for use with the SI, though not an official SI unit.

Liters are the global standard for measuring liquids (water, milk, fuel) and gases. Used worldwide in commerce and daily life.
